The five framework modules

ueforge ships opinionated modules for the five most common UE5 mod patterns. A new game's mod picks from these menus and writes only game-specific knobs (UE class names, field offsets, UFunction parm shapes); the per-game extension surface is &'static config + opt-in trait impl.

Module Crate path Lift
RPG ueforge::rpg Skill catalog + XP curve + CreatureRegistry + per-slot persistence + ImGui tab + the 8-type Effect library (PlayerFloatEffect / SubcomponentFloat / Additive / U32Mask / Multiply / ClassFieldsMultiply / Runtime / StatusEffectApply) + TriggerDef + composition model.
Stacks ueforge::stacks Inventory stack-size data-table tweak. StackTweak::new(table, offset, default_mult, skip) + multiplier atomic + on-first-sight worker.
Difficulty ueforge::difficulty Per-class CDO field tweak (drain rates / damage multipliers / regen). DifficultyKnob::new(class, offset) + apply_to_cdos.
Inventory ueforge::inventory::viewport Viewport-paging hook framework: mouse-wheel scroll + per-widget viewport-start state + synthetic-refresh re-entrance guard + post-refresh rebind.
Damage ueforge::damage Universal damage-event hook: multicast trampoline + parm decode + FDamageInfo lookup + Player/Other classification + before/after dispatch (Critical / Evasion / Lifesteal / Thorns / kill credit).

Modules are independent, opt-in via use sites. A pure stack-size mod only consumes stacks. An RPG-only mod only consumes rpg. A mod that uses all five picks one knob from each menu and ignores the rest. Each universal pattern is defined ONCE in ueforge.

Contributing

When you change ueforge code, update the relevant doc in the same commit. Stale docs lie; rotted docs cost the next reader days. The audit table in ../README.md should also reflect any new public surface.
